Jose Dias Sylvie Vauclair

The application to main-sequence stars of the rotation-induced mixing theory in the presence of μ-gradients leads to partial mixing in the lithium destruction region, not visible in the atmosphere. The induced lithium depletion becomes visible in the sub-giant phase as soon as the convective zone deepens enough. STANLEY L. ROSENTHAL

Wave solutions to the linearized, quasi-hydrostatic equations for adiabatic, nonviscous flow on an equatorially oriented beta plane are obtained. The basic current is assumed to be zonal and invariant in both space and time. Only solutions for which the meridional wind component is symmetric with respect to the equator are considered. Hella Garny

The climate of the stratosphere is known to be subject to long-term changes induced by anthropogenic emissions of long-lived greenhouse gases (GHGs) as well as by emissions of ozone depleting substances (primarily chlorofluorocarbons, CFCs). Enhanced concentrations of CFCs have led to strong ozone depletion over the last decades. Thanks to the Montreal Protocol and its amendments and adjustment...
